4.3 Connection system
Cable classes as defined by IEC 60228:
The conductors in class 1 and 2 cables are inflexible conductors, either solid or stranded.
These are used predominantly in applications with low-curvature bending radii and in fixed or
inflexible installations.
The flexible conductors of classes 5 and 6 are suitable for high-curvature cable bending
radii.
The cable conductors used in low-voltage power distribution installations mainly belong to
classes 1, 2, 5 and 6.
Cables with solid conductors in class 1 used for these applications normally have a cross
section of 16 mm² or less.
Please note: Solid-conductor cables in classes 1 and 2 are smaller in diameter than cables
in classes 5 and 6 even when their cross sectional area is the same. As a result, cables with
the same diameter from different classes may have different connection cross sections.

Class 1 - cable with solid conductor
Class 2 - cable with stranded conductors
Class 5 - cable with finely stranded conductors
Class 6 - cable with a large number of extra finely stranded conductors
